Output c35820f3c29f07d2fac775c23a0f2dea00a064ae5312113d68aa65947d48e6b7:4

value
26564869
script pubkey
OP_0 OP_PUSHBYTES_32 cf40ba47e207aed04d1890463822c061358fe9f38d4c673380c89572b2799a3a
address
bc1qeaqt53lzq7hdqngcjprrsgkqvy6cl60n34xxwvuqez2h9vnengaq3nv6y7
transaction
c35820f3c29f07d2fac775c23a0f2dea00a064ae5312113d68aa65947d48e6b7
spent
true